About Peter C. Frumhoff
Peter C. Frumhoff is a scholar working on Global and Planetary Change, Ecology, Evolution, Behavior and Systematics, Insect Science, Economics and Econometrics and Genetics, having authored 39 papers that have together received 3.3k indexed citations. Recurring topics across this work include Atmospheric and Environmental Gas Dynamics (9 papers), Plant and animal studies (8 papers), Insect and Arachnid Ecology and Behavior (6 papers), Climate Change Policy and Economics (6 papers), Insect and Pesticide Research (4 papers), Forest Management and Policy (4 papers), Climate variability and models (4 papers) and Economic and Environmental Valuation (3 papers). The work is most often cited by research in Global and Planetary Change (1.6k citations), Ecological Modeling (165 citations), Ecology, Evolution, Behavior and Systematics (576 citations), Nature and Landscape Conservation (342 citations) and Atmospheric Science (469 citations). Peter C. Frumhoff has collaborated with scholars based in United States, United Kingdom and Canada. Frequent co-authors include Richard Heede, Christopher B. Field, Katharine Hayhoe, Myles Allen, H. Kern Reeve, Susanne C. Moser, Jay Gulledge, Amy Luers, T. J. Sanford and Ronald P. Neilson. Their work appears in journals such as Climatic Change, Environmental Research Letters, Philosophical Transactions of the Royal Society A Mathematical Physical and Engineering Sciences, Science Advances and Nature.
